  • ABC Earns 3.9 Overnight For Cink's Playoff Win Over Watson

    The feel-good story of the year came up just short, quite literally, when Tom Watson failed to win his sixth Claret Jug yesterday, and it appears ABC’s quest for ratings gold will suffer the same fate. The net earns a 3.9 overnight rating for yesterday’s final round of the Open Championship in which the 59-year-old Watson lost to Stewart Cink in a four-hole playoff -- up 11% from last year but still one of the lowest ratings for the event during the Tiger era. Meanwhile, the fourth Open at Turnberry draws a higher-than-expected 123,000 fans during the week, and R&A officials express satisfaction with how several areas of concern were handled.
